Transaction 66bba010c140caef48ca37467f11794ac18142cf86cea3f2aaa7573231efe133
1 Input
2 Outputs
- 66bba010c140caef48ca37467f11794ac18142cf86cea3f2aaa7573231efe133:0
- 66bba010c140caef48ca37467f11794ac18142cf86cea3f2aaa7573231efe133:1
value 204965
address 37eebWnk759L8UvrcAf7VBGiDjU8xFhrV8
value 22672
address bc1qxqawge23rah0v3knz6grl4a4g0fc24w0lecvat